QUITO TO CUENCA VIA THE DEVIL´S NOSE

(3 or 4 Days, Tue. Thu. and Sat from Quito, it is also possible to start in Cuenca –request special quote-)
Traverse the Avenue of the volcanoes South of Quito, and continue on the most famous train ride in the Andes “The Devils Nose”, continue on to Ingapirca and Cuenca UNESCO heritage city.  Stay at country inns and enjoy a comfortable adventure.

Day 1.
Quito-Riobamba:


South of Quito, visit  Mount Cotopaxi and its national park, world’s highest active volcano (5.907 m / 19.400 feet). Optional lunch.  Continue to Riobamba, visit a Indian market and see Ecuador's highest snow capped mountain, Chimborazo (6.310 m. / 20.697 ft.). Brief tour of Riobamba. Accommodations at a country inn.

Day 2.
Riobamba-Devils Nose-Ingapirca-Cuenca:


 
Take the Andean train, through the Devil's Nose and admire the great scenery. Visit Ingapirca Inca and Canari ruins. Overnight in Cuenca.B, L

Day 3.
Cuenca-Quito or Guayaquil:


 
Cobblestone streets, wrought-iron balconies, and flowered plazas. Market places and handicrafts. Colonial cathedral, convents and museums. Visit a straw-hat export enterprise. Optional lunch, transfer to the airport for flight to Quito or Guayaquil.

Day 4. *(extended trip day 4)
 
Cuenca-Quito or Guayaquil:


For passengers extending their stay to the 4 day tour. An extra day in Cuenca is included with a visit to Cajas National Park: West of Cuenca. Glaciers in the past, gave origin to more than 230 lakes. Interesting Geology and wildlife, including Andean condor and mountain lion. After lunch, transfer to the airport for flight to Quito or Guayaquil.
